What is a subscript and where is it located in a chemical formula?

In a chemical formula, a subscript is a number written to the right and slightly below the symbol for the chemical element. If the subscript is 1, it is not written. The subscripts for the chemical formula for water, H2O, are 2 for hydrogen and 1 for oxygen. The subscripts for the chemical formula for glucose, C6H12O6, are 6 for carbon, 12 for hydrogen, and 6 for oxygen.

Is a mole 6.02214 times ten to the 23rd power?

A mole is that number of molecular units of a substance. The number is called the Avogadro constant, or Avogadro's number. (It is defined as the no. of atoms in 12 grams of carbon-12). For example, Iron has the chemical formula Fe. So a mole of iron is (Avogadro's no.) Fe atoms. Water has the formula H2O. A mole of water, then, is (Avogadro's no.) H2O molecules.

What does 12H2O mean?

H2O is the molecular formula for water, also known chemically as dihydrogen monoxide. H is the elemental symbol of hydrogen, and O corresponds to oxygen. H with the subscript of 2 signifies the presence of 2 of its atoms per molecule. The number 12 before the formula indicates a quantity of 12 water molecules.

What is the carbon formula?

Carbon is a chemical element, and it has C as its chemical symbol. It does not have a chemical formula because it is (as stated) a chemical element, and not a chemical compound.
